Overview
Are you ready to lead and inspire a culture of safety and sustainability?
Our client is seeking a dynamic professional to develop and manage Environmental, Health, and Safety programs at their facility. This role is pivotal in integrating EHS initiatives with business operations to minimize liability and promote sustainability.
Responsibilities- Lead the site EHS safety committee and serve as a key member of the plant Leadership Team.
- Drive the development and enhancement of the EHS Management System.
- Identify and implement EHS best practices through World Class Operations Management.
- Set goals, prioritize needs, and establish systems for performance review and improvement.
- Collaborate with managers and employees to improve safety and minimize environmental impact.
- Conduct EHS inspections and assessments to ensure compliance and identify improvement opportunities.
- Coordinate resources to manage legal EHS requirements effectively.
- Maintain necessary records and prepare reports to verify compliance with EHS standards.
- Evaluate new materials and processes to ensure safety and environmental protection.
- Provide training to ensure awareness of corporate and governmental EHS regulations.
- Lead the facility in fostering a high-performance EHS culture.
- Manage incident investigations, ensuring timely reporting and resolution.
- Plan and deliver effective EHS training to all personnel and visitors.
- Experience in process improvement, problem-solving, and root cause analysis.
- Strong presentation and training skills.
- Excellent communication, organizational, and interpersonal skills.
- Proficiency in Microsoft Office and the ability to learn new software.
- Bachelor's degree in EHS, engineering, or related field preferred.
- 1 to 3 years of relevant manufacturing experience.
